Legal Issues
- 1 Whether the appellant should be granted an extension of time to appeal under s 41 of the Civil and Administrative Tribunal Act 2013
- 2 Whether there was an adequate explanation for the delay in bringing the appeal
- 3 Whether refusal of adjournment and money order was fair
Ratio Decidendi
The appellant gave no satisfactory explanation for the extensive delay in filing the appeal, had opportunities to discover the outcome sooner, and delaying justice would prejudice the respondent. Discretion to extend time under s 41 should not be exercised and the appeal is dismissed as out of time.
Court Disposition
Application for extension of time refused; appeal dismissed.
Orders
- The application for an extension of time in which to appeal is refused.
- The appeal is dismissed.
